On Tuesday, a bobwhite was heard at 8:30 in the field north of Oregon Road at the corner of Bridge Lane in Southold, Long Island. This is our go-to place for bobwhite.
Later, around 9 AM at Cedar Beach, a whimbrel was spotted in the marsh behind the beach. Whimbrels are seen in this marsh nearly every summer. Two marsh wrens were heard, then seen, on Narrow River Road in Orient about a half mile south of North Road on the berm around 9:45 AM.
